Was sind die JavaScript-Skripte?
JavaScript ist eine weit verbreitete Skriptsprache, die zusammen mit HTML und CSS für die Webentwicklung verwendet werden kann. JavaScript kann interaktive Effekte verarbeiten, Inhalte dynamisch generieren, Daten asynchron anfordern, Animationseffekte implementieren usw. und ist in der modernen Webentwicklung sehr wichtig. In diesem Artikel besprechen wir einige gängige JavaScript-Skripte, um Ihnen dabei zu helfen, die Sprache besser zu verstehen.
- Ereignishandler: Ereignishandler in JavaScript können auf Benutzeroperationen an Webseitenelementen wie Klicks, Doppelklicks, Ziehen usw. reagieren. Dies ist nützlich, wenn Sie Seitenelemente wie Schaltflächen, Links usw. erstellen, die eine Benutzerinteraktion erfordern. Ereignishandler können direkt in HTML-Tags geschrieben oder über js-Dateien eingeführt werden.
- DOM-Operationen: DOM steht für Document Object Model, das es JavaScript-Skripten ermöglicht, HTML- und CSS-Dokumente dynamisch zu ändern. Entwickler können DOM-Methoden verwenden, um Webseitenelemente dynamisch zu erstellen, zu verschieben, zu löschen oder deren Stil und Inhalt zu ändern. Dies ist nützlich, um Benutzern eine dynamische, interaktive Website bereitzustellen.
- Ajax: Ajax steht für Asynchronous JavaScript and XML, wodurch JavaScript-Skripte durch asynchrone Anfragen Daten vom Server abrufen können, ohne die gesamte Webseite neu laden zu müssen. Dadurch wird die Website schneller und flexibler. Ajax kann beispielsweise verwendet werden, um Suchergebnisse in Echtzeit mit Suchanfragen zu aktualisieren oder um Online-Chat-Funktionen auf einer Website zu implementieren.
- jQuery: jQuery ist eine JavaScript-Bibliothek, die benutzerfreundliche APIs bereitstellt, einschließlich DOM-Manipulation, Animationseffekten, Ereignishandlern und mehr. jQuery ist eine beliebte JavaScript-Bibliothek, da sie das Schreiben komplexer dynamischer Webseiten erleichtert.
- JSON: JSON steht für JavaScript Object Notation. Es handelt sich um ein leichtes Datenaustauschformat, das Daten über Ajax-Anfragen abrufen kann. JSON ist einfacher zu analysieren als XML und daher in der Webentwicklung sehr beliebt.
- Canvas: Canvas ist ein Teil von HTML5, der es JavaScript-Skripten ermöglicht, Grafiken auf Webseiten zu zeichnen. Canvas bietet eine API, die zum Zeichnen von Linien, Rechtecken, Kreisen, Text usw. verwendet werden kann. Canvas kann zum Erstellen von Diagrammen, Animationen, Spielen usw. verwendet werden.
- WebSockets: WebSocket ist eine Technologie, die eine bidirektionale Kommunikation zwischen dem Server und dem Client ermöglicht. Es verwendet eine einzige Verbindung, sodass Daten kontinuierlich zwischen Client und Server übertragen werden können. Diese Technologie kann in Echtzeitanwendungen wie Chatrooms und Online-Spielen eingesetzt werden.
Kurz gesagt, JavaScript ist eine leistungsstarke Sprache und viele interaktive Effekte und dynamische Funktionen für Websites können mithilfe von JavaScript-Skripten erreicht werden. Entwickler können verschiedene Arten von JavaScript-Skripten verwenden, um die Funktionalität und Interaktivität einer Website zu erweitern. Mit der Weiterentwicklung der Technologie wird JavaScript weiterhin zu einer der beliebtesten und wichtigsten Skriptsprachen in der modernen Webentwicklung werden.
Das obige ist der detaillierte Inhalt vonWas sind die JavaScript-Skripte?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Heiße KI -Werkzeuge

Undresser.AI Undress
KI-gestützte App zum Erstellen realistischer Aktfotos

AI Clothes Remover
Online-KI-Tool zum Entfernen von Kleidung aus Fotos.

Undress AI Tool
Ausziehbilder kostenlos

Clothoff.io
KI-Kleiderentferner

AI Hentai Generator
Erstellen Sie kostenlos Ai Hentai.

Heißer Artikel

Heiße Werkzeuge

Notepad++7.3.1
Einfach zu bedienender und kostenloser Code-Editor

SublimeText3 chinesische Version
Chinesische Version, sehr einfach zu bedienen

Senden Sie Studio 13.0.1
Leistungsstarke integrierte PHP-Entwicklungsumgebung

Dreamweaver CS6
Visuelle Webentwicklungstools

SublimeText3 Mac-Version
Codebearbeitungssoftware auf Gottesniveau (SublimeText3)

Heiße Themen

In dem Artikel wird die Verwendung von UseEffect in React, einen Haken für die Verwaltung von Nebenwirkungen wie Datenabrufen und DOM -Manipulation in funktionellen Komponenten erläutert. Es erklärt die Verwendung, gemeinsame Nebenwirkungen und Reinigung, um Probleme wie Speicherlecks zu verhindern.

Lazy Ladeverzögerung des Ladens von Inhalten bis zur Bedarf, Verbesserung der Webleistung und Benutzererfahrung durch Reduzierung der anfänglichen Ladezeiten und des Serverlasts.

Funktionen höherer Ordnung in JavaScript verbessern die Übersichtlichkeit, Wiederverwendbarkeit, Modularität und Leistung von Code durch Abstraktion, gemeinsame Muster und Optimierungstechniken.

In dem Artikel wird das Currying in JavaScript, einer Technik, die Multi-Argument-Funktionen in Einzelargument-Funktionssequenzen verwandelt. Es untersucht die Implementierung von Currying, Vorteile wie teilweise Anwendungen und praktische Verwendungen, Verbesserung des Code -Lesens

Der Artikel erläutert den Versöhnungsalgorithmus von React, der das DOM effizient aktualisiert, indem virtuelle DOM -Bäume verglichen werden. Es werden Leistungsvorteile, Optimierungstechniken und Auswirkungen auf die Benutzererfahrung erörtert.

Der Artikel erläutert den Usecontext in React, was das staatliche Management durch Vermeidung von Prop -Bohrungen vereinfacht. Es wird von Vorteilen wie zentraler Staat und Leistungsverbesserungen durch reduzierte Neulehre erörtert.

In Artikeln werden das Standardverhalten bei Ereignishandlern mithilfe von PURDDEFAULT () -Methoden, seinen Vorteilen wie verbesserten Benutzererfahrungen und potenziellen Problemen wie Barrierefreiheitsproblemen verhindern.

Der Artikel erörtert die Vor- und Nachteile kontrollierter und unkontrollierter Komponenten bei React, wobei sich auf Aspekte wie Vorhersehbarkeit, Leistung und Anwendungsfälle konzentriert. Es rät zu Faktoren, die bei der Auswahl zwischen ihnen berücksichtigt werden müssen.
